 Introduction

Event management services encompass a wide array of tasks aimed at planning, organizing, and executing events ranging from small gatherings to large-scale conferences and festivals. This industry plays a crucial role in ensuring events run smoothly and achieve their intended objectives. Event management services can be tailored to meet the needs of various types of events, including corporate functions, social celebrations, weddings, trade shows, and public festivals.

Key Components of Event Management Services

Event Planning and Coordination

Concept Development: The initial stage involves brainstorming and developing a unique concept for the event. This includes understanding the client's vision, goals, and budget.

Budget Management: Creating a detailed budget plan to ensure all expenses are accounted for and the event remains within financial constraints.

Timeline Creation: Establishing a timeline that outlines all the critical tasks and deadlines leading up to the event day.

Venue Selection: Researching, visiting, and securing the perfect venue that aligns with the event’s theme and logistical needs.

Vendor Coordination: Engaging and coordinating with vendors for catering, audio-visual equipment, decorations, entertainment, and more.

Logistics Management

On-Site Management: Coordinating all on-site activities, including setup, event execution, and breakdown, to ensure everything runs smoothly.

Transportation and Accommodation: Organizing transportation for guests and arranging accommodations if necessary.

Permits and Regulations: Ensuring all necessary permits and regulations are adhered to, especially for public events.

Marketing and Promotion

Branding: Creating a cohesive brand for the event that resonates with the target audience.

Marketing Campaigns: Utilizing various marketing channels such as social media, email marketing, and traditional media to promote the event.

Public Relations: Managing media relations to generate buzz and coverage for the event.

Attendee Management

Registration Services: Providing online and on-site registration solutions for attendees.

Customer Service: Offering support to attendees before, during, and after the event.

Feedback Collection: Gathering feedback from attendees to improve future events.

Entertainment and Engagement

Programming: Designing an engaging program that includes keynote speakers, panel discussions, performances, and interactive sessions.

Activities: Organizing activities and entertainment to keep attendees engaged throughout the event.

Technology Integration

Event Apps: Developing event-specific apps that provide attendees with schedules, maps, and real-time updates.

Virtual Events: Facilitating virtual or hybrid events with live streaming, virtual networking, and interactive features.

Evaluation and Reporting

Post-Event Analysis: Conducting a thorough analysis to measure the event’s success based on predefined metrics.

Reports: Providing detailed reports to stakeholders that include insights and recommendations for future events.

Types of Events Managed

Corporate Events

Conferences and Seminars: Professional gatherings focused on knowledge sharing and networking.

Product Launches: Events designed to introduce new products or services to the market.

Team-Building Events: Activities aimed at enhancing team cohesion and morale.

Social Events

Weddings: Comprehensive planning and coordination of all wedding-related activities.

Birthday Parties: Customizing parties to celebrate milestones.

Anniversaries and Family Reunions: Organizing memorable celebrations for families and friends.

Public Events

Festivals and Fairs: Large-scale events open to the public, often featuring multiple activities and attractions.

Concerts and Shows: Entertainment events that require meticulous planning and coordination.

Community Events: Local events aimed at bringing the community together.

Challenges in Event Management

Budget Constraints: Managing a budget effectively while delivering a high-quality event can be challenging.

Logistical Complexities: Coordinating multiple elements such as vendors, schedules, and transportation requires strong organizational skills.

Unexpected Issues: Events can face unforeseen challenges such as weather changes, technical difficulties, or vendor cancellations.

Attendee Engagement: Ensuring attendees are engaged and satisfied with the event experience.

Health and Safety: Adhering to health and safety regulations, especially in light of recent global health concerns.

Best Practices in Event Management

Early Planning: Starting the planning process early to address all details thoroughly.

Clear Communication: Maintaining clear and consistent communication with all stakeholders involved.

Flexibility: Being adaptable to changes and unexpected situations.

Attention to Detail: Ensuring no detail is overlooked to provide a seamless experience.

Sustainability: Incorporating sustainable practices to minimize environmental impact.
